A body of mass m slides down an incline and reaches the bottom with a velocity v, if the same mass were in the form of a ring which rolls down this incline, the velocity of the ring at bottom would have been

Options

(a) v
(b) √2 v
(c) 1 / √2 v
(d) √2/5 v

Correct Answer:

1 / √2 v
